Cyberattack
A deliberate exploitation of computer systems, technology-dependent enterprises, and networks to compromise data, steal information, or disrupt digital operations.
Terrorists
Individuals or members of groups who use violence and intimidation, especially against civilians, in the pursuit of political aims.
